  • Publication number: 20190010732
    Abstract: A two-dimensionally driven lock and key are provided. The two-dimensionally driven lock has a lock core having sliders and a block. The sliders are movably and rotatably mounted in the lock core. Each slider has a recessed portion and a non-circular positioning portion. The block has protrusion portions selectively received in the recessed portions. The key has positioning dimples identical to the positioning portion in shape. When the key is inserted into the lock core, the positioning portions match to the positioning dimples respectively and the protrusion portions face to the recessed portions. An unlocking method includes inserting a key into a lock core to make the recessed portion and the protrusion portion face and align to each other by moving and rotating the sliders. Therefore, a location of the recessed portion can vary on the slider in two dimensions, and thus making ulocking very difficult.

  • Publication number: 20090166374
    Abstract: A storage and dispensing device for stacked articles has a sliding panel, a main frame mounted on the sliding panel, two holders respectively mounted on the main frame and two clip assemblies respectively mounted on the holders. When the sliding panel slides toward one direction, the two holders slide toward each other and the two clip assemblies slide toward reverse directions. Therefore, one stacked articles falls on the holders. Afterwards, when the sliding panel slides toward another direction, the two holders slide toward reverse directions and the two clip assemblies slide toward each other to hold the other stacked articles. Consequently, the stacked article that falls on the holders further falls on and dispenses users with the stacked article.
